Alaska Lounge (San Francisco)

The Alaska Lounge in Terminal 2 at San Francisco International is Alaska Airlines' West Coast lounge, with a signature pancake machine, soup and salad bar, premium drip coffee and espresso, a complimentary bar and ample workspace seating. It admits Alaska Lounge members, eligible Alaska first-class and same-day passengers, and Priority Pass members for an additional fee as shown on the SFO Priority Pass finder. A single-visit day pass is also sold at the door subject to capacity.
